Ingredients for Healthy Cashew Chicken Stir Fry

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ious Healthy Cashew Chicken Stir Fry:

4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1 lb) – Simple to work with, these juicy chicken breasts absorb flavors beautifully and cook quickly.

3 cloves fresh garlic, minced – The aromatic kick from garlic elevates the entire dish, balancing sweetness with a robust flavor.

1 cup bell peppers, sliced (red and yellow) – Their bright colors and sweet crunch add dimension to the stir fry while making it visually stunning.

2 cups cabbage, shredded (green or Napa) – This crunchy vegetable not only boosts the dish’s nutrition but also provides a satisfying texture contrast.

1 cup roasted unsalted cashews – These little nuggets of goodness add essential crunch and a nutty richness to every bite.

¼ cup low-sodium soy sauce – The savory base of the sauce; opt for low-sodium to keep the dish healthier.

2 tbsp honey or maple syrup – A touch of sweetness balances the savory elements and brings all the flavors together.

1 tbsp ginger paste – A dash of ginger gives a warm spice and aromatic lift to the stir fry, adding depth to the flavor profile.

1 tbsp cornstarch mixed with 2 tbsp water – This creates a thickening agent for the sauce, ensuring it clings beautifully to the chicken and vegetables.

How to Make Healthy Cashew Chicken Stir Fry

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ious Healthy Cashew Chicken Stir Fry:

Step 1: Prep Your Ingredients
Start by chopping the chicken into bite-sized pieces and slicing your bell peppers. Shred the cabbage and mince the garlic. Having everything ready will make your stir fry experience seamless and speedy!

Step 2: Marinate the Chicken
In a bowl, combine the chicken pieces with soy sauce, ginger paste, and honey or maple syrup. Let this delicious concoction marinate for at least 15 minutes. This step is crucial for infusing the chicken with flavor, reminiscent of a fine dining experience.

Step 3: Cook the Chicken
Heat some o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Once the oil is hot enough to shimmer, add the marinated chicken and sauté until golden brown, about 5-7 minutes. This process will give your chicken a beautiful caramelized exterior.

Step 4: Add the Veggies
Toss in the sliced bell peppers and shredded cabbage, stirring to combine everything. Stir-fry for about 3-4 minutes until the vegetables begin to soften yet remain vibrant and crunchy—just as nature intended.

Step 5: Bring in the Cashews
Now it’s time for the star of the show: add the roasted cashews to the mix. Give everything a good stir, allowing those nutty flavors to meld into the chicken and veggies.

Step 6: Thicken the Sauce
Pour in the cornstarch mixture, stirring constantly for about a minute. You’ll notice the sauce will thicken to a delightful coating that hugs every piece of chicken and veggie, ensuring no bite goes without flavor.

Storing & Reheating Healthy Cashew Chicken Stir Fry

To store your Healthy Cashew Chicken Stir Fry, refrigerate in an airtight container for up to three days. For reheating, use a skillet over medium heat, adding a splash of water to revive the sauce.

Can I make Healthy Cashew Chicken Stir Fry gluten-free?

Yes, making a gluten-free version of Healthy Cashew Chicken Stir Fry is straightforward. Simply substitute the low-sodium soy sauce with a gluten-free alternative, such as tamari or coconut aminos. Ensure that your cashews and any additional ingredients are also gluten-free. This way, you can enjoy all the delightful flavors of the dish without the gluten concern, making it suitable for those with dietary restrictions.

Healthy Cashew Chicken Stir Fry

Healthy Cashew Chicken Stir Fry

A quick and nutritious Healthy Cashew Chicken Stir Fry recipe packed with vibrant veggies and crispy cashews, perfect for busy weeknights.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: Asian
Calories: 370

Ingredients
  

  • 4 pieces boneless, skinless chicken breasts about 1 lb
  • 3 cloves fresh garlic minced
  • 1 cup bell peppers sliced (red and yellow)
  • 2 cups cabbage shredded (green or Napa)
  • 1 cup roasted unsalted cashews
  • 1/4 cup low-sodium so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ons honey or maple syrup
  • 1 tablespoon ginger paste
  • 1 tablespoon cornstarch mixed with 2 tbsp water

Equipment

  • large skillet
  • Mixing bowl

Method
 

  1. Prepare your ingredients by chopping chicken into bite-sized pieces and slicing vegetables.
  2. In a bowl, marinate chicken with soy sauce, ginger paste, and honey/maple syrup for at least 15 minutes.
  3. Heat o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Sauté marinated chicken until golden brown (5-7 minutes).
  4. Add bell peppers and cabbage; stir-fry until slightly softened (3-4 minutes).
  5. Mix in cashews and combine well.
  6. Pour in cornstarch mixture to thicken the sauce while stirring constantly for about a minute.
  7. Serve hot over rice or noodles.

Nutrition

Serving: 1servingCalories: 370kcalCarbohydrates: 29gProtein: 28gFat: 18g
